CentOS é uma distribuição mais estável e segura do famoso sistema operacional Linux. Foi lançado em 2004 e, desde então, diferentes versões dessa distribuição foram lançadas para melhorar seu desempenho geral. Este artigo é especificamente destinado às pessoas que estão administrando um sistema CentOS 7 e desejam mudar para um sistema CentOS 8. Este guia irá orientá -lo no procedimento de atualização de um sistema CentOS 7 para o CentOS 8.
Procedimento da atualização do CentOS 7 para o CentOS 8
Para atualizar seu sistema CentOS 7 para o CentOS 8, você terá que prosseguir conforme explicado nas seguintes etapas:
Etapa 1: Instalação do repositório "EPEL"
Primeiro, você precisa instalar o repositório "EPEL" executando o seguinte comando:
1 | $ yum install epel -release -y |
Etapa 2: Instalação das ferramentas “Yum-Utils”
Após a instalação do repositório "EPEL" no seu sistema CentOS 7, você deve instalar as ferramentas "Yum-Utils" executando o seguinte comando:
1 | $ yum install yum-utils |
Depois que as ferramentas “Yum-Utils” são instaladas com sucesso, você deve resolver todos os pacotes de RPM executando os seguintes comandos na ordem seguinte:
1 | $ yum install rpmconf |
1 | $ rpmconf -a |
Logo após a resolução dos pacotes de RPM, você deve limpar todos os pacotes que você não precisa mais. Isso pode ser feito com a ajuda dos dois seguintes comandos:
1 | $ Package-CleanUp-F-Leaves |
1 | $ pacote de limpeza de pacotes --orphans |
Etapa 3: Instalação do gerenciador de pacotes “DNF”
Em seguida, você precisa instalar o gerenciador de pacotes "DNF" no seu sistema CentOS 7. Vamos usá -lo para atualizar para o CentOS 8. O gerenciador de pacotes "DNF" pode ser instalado com a ajuda do seguinte comando:
1 | $ yum install dnf |
Após a instalação bem -sucedida do gerenciador de pacotes "DNF", você deve remover o gerenciador de pacotes "YUM" para que ele não possa causar nenhum obstáculo no trabalho do gerenciador de pacotes "DNF". O gerenciador de pacotes "Yum" pode ser removido executando os dois comandos a seguir:
1 | $ dnf -y remover yum yum-metadata-parser |
1 | $ rm -rf /etc /yum |
Etapa 4: Atualizando o CentOS 7 para o CentOS 8
Agora, você precisa atualizar seu sistema CentOS 7 com a ajuda do seguinte comando:
1 | $ dnf upgrade |
Depois de executar este comando, você estará pronto para instalar o CentOS 8 no seu sistema executando o seguinte comando:
1 | $ dnf install http: // coful.CENTOS.org/8.2.2004/baseos/x86_64/os/packages/CENTOS-Linux-Repos-8-3.EL8.Noarch.RPM, CentOS-Linux-Relase-8.2.1.2004.EL8.Noarch.RPM, CENTOS-GPG-KEYS-8-3.EL8.Noarch.rpm |
Esta instalação levará algum tempo para concluir. Após a instalação, você precisa atualizar seu repositório "EPEL" com o comando dado abaixo:
1 | $ dnf -y upgrade https: // dl.FedoraProject.org/pub/epel/epel-latest-8.Noarch.RPM |
Depois que o repositório "EPEL" for atualizado, você precisa limpar todos os arquivos temporários com o seguinte comando:
1 | $ dnf limpo tudo |
Depois disso, você deve remover o núcleo do CentOS 7 com o comando mostrado abaixo:
1 | $ rpm -e 'rpm -q kernel' |
Depois que o kernel do CentOS 7 for removido, você também deve remover todos os pacotes conflitantes com o seguinte comando:
1 | $ rpm -e - -nodeps sysvinit -tools |
Em seguida, você precisa atualizar seu sistema CentOS 8 com o comando mostrado abaixo:
1 | $ dnf -y - -RELEASEVER = 8 --Allowerasing - -SETOpt = Deltarpm = False Distro -Sync |
Etapa 5: Instalação do CentOS 8 Kernel Core
Agora, você precisa instalar o núcleo do Kernel Centos 8 com o seguinte comando:
1 | $ dnf -y Instale o kernel -core |
Depois disso, você também precisa instalar o pacote mínimo do CentOS 8 com o comando abaixo:
1 | $ dnf -y groupUpdate "Core" "Instalação mínima" |
Etapa 6: Verificação do processo de atualização
Depois que todo esse procedimento for realizado, você pode verificar seu processo de atualização com o seguinte comando:
1 | $ cat /etc /redhat libera |
Este comando é usado para listar a versão do CentOS que você está executando, como mostrado na imagem a seguir. Você pode verificar se atualizamos com sucesso para o CentOS 8.
Conclusão
Seguindo as etapas exatamente como explicado no método acima, você poderá atualizar do CentOS 7 para o CentOS 8 em poucos minutos. Depois de fazer isso, você pode facilmente aproveitar todas as vantagens do último lançamento do CentOS.